Steps to Deposit on HIBT Vietnam
Depositing funds into your HIBT account is a straightforward process. Here’s how you can do it:

- Create Your Account: Sign up and verify your identity to comply with financial regulations.
- Select Deposit Method: Choose from various options, including bank transfers, credit cards, and cryptocurrencies.
- Complete the Deposit: Follow the on-screen instructions to finalize your deposit.
Let’s break it down a bit more. For instance, opting for bank transfers may take longer but offers a secure route, while using credit cards provides instant transactions, accommodating varied user needs.
Withdrawal Process Simplified
Withdrawing funds from HIBT Vietnam can be done with a few clicks:
- Log into Your Account: Access your account using your credentials.
- Navigate to the Withdrawal Section: Find the withdrawal page under the financial section.
- Enter Withdrawal Details: Specify the amount and method of withdrawal.
Here’s the catch: Make sure to check the minimum withdrawal limits and associated fees, as these can vary depending on the method chosen.
The Importance of Compliance and Verification
In a rapidly growing market like Vietnam, compliance is key. HIBT ensures that all user transactions adhere to local regulations, providing a layer of trust. Additionally, verifying your identity is essential to prevent fraud and comply with Know Your Customer (KYC) regulations.
